Chapter 59: Carving Out a Home

Staring up at the massive tree, Roy began building a mental image of his design.

'Got to make sure I ~leaf~ support pillars, I don't want to be squashed.' Roy shivered a bit at the thought, before laughing at his terrible pun.

'Hmm, I wonder if, since I can use mana to spin things, I could make power tools?' Roy, wanting to find out the validity of his thoughts, immediately put them into action.

'Maybe I should have studied engineering back on Earth. Can't even imagine how useful that knowledge would have been.' Roy decided to make a simple drill, that had a rotation point on the drill bit that the mount connected to and locked on.

Not needing a motor, the design was far more simple that a traditional drill, though its power should be similar.

'The only thing I need to worry about is if the locking mechanism can hold onto the drill bit at full speed...' Roy began testing, using his [Mana Manipulation], he began rotating the drill bit. It held steady, as the RPM gradually increased. Eventually, Roy had reached the point where he was rotating as fast as his current [Mana Manipulation] level would allow. The drill was vibrating like crazy, but the locking mechanism never disconnected, much less broke.

'I'll call that a success!' Roy exclaimed happily. With this basic tool, he could make all sorts of drill bits to accommodate his needs.

'The issue is the reciprocating saw. If I try to make it move back and forth normally, then all the momentum would be lost and it would be much slower. Maybe I can make something I can spin, then that connects to a straight piece that pushes and pulls the saw blade? No that wouldn't work... Maybe if I use two straight pieces, one connected to the saw blade, while the other connects it to the circle.' As Roy continued playing with ideas for the saw, Solus and Terren returned.

"Hey Roy! No animals, but we filled up the water!" Solus came over, excited and curious about Roy's new toys. She sat down the water buckets, as she walked up to the drill.

"Whoa... Whats this thing?!" Solus picked up the drill, and stared at it curiously.

"It's a drill, well sort of. I made it with the idea of mana in mind, so it doesn't function without [Mana Manipulation]." Roy took the drill and used his skill to spin the drill bit.

"It spins like this, allowing you to drill out wood with relative ease." As he was finishing his sentence, Solus snatched it and began playing with it. Roy chuckled and began his work on the saw.

...

'Why is a forward back momentum so much harder... I'll take a break for now and figure it out later. It would be more useful for the smaller stuff anyways. For now, I need to carve out huge chunks.'

Standing up, Roy turned his hand into a hatchet. He walked over the the tree and began working on carving out chunks inside. It would take a long time and a lot of work, but it was also fun for Roy.

*Swoosh*

Roy's hatchet ripped through the air, tearing a chunk out of the wood. 'I should save the wood, I can use it to make stuff later.' Roy knew he wouldn't get any experience for it unless he got the related job, but it was a fun pastime for him.

'I should try and get some larger chunks so I can make chairs and beds out of wood. It would probably be more comfortable than keratin ones.'

...

Time slowly passed, and Roy had carved out a pretty large chunk of the tree, making sure to leave pillars behind as he did. 'Would be nice to have an architect skill right about now.' Roy sighed.

'With this we can sleep in here tonight. Now, I want to try making a chair!' Roy absorbed the hatchet back into his body, and slowly made an regular saw out of keratin. 'I really wanted an automatic saw, but I guess this will do for now.' Roy took one of the medium sized chunks of wood, and began carving out a chair shape.

Making a groove, as well as a consideration for a cushion to be added later, the chair slowly took shape.

There were no fancy designs, just a simple wooden chair made out of one solid piece. Even with that though, Roy was proud of his craft.

"Buhihihi! The greatest craftsman Roy, begins his reign!" Roy screamed out, arms akimbo.

Solus, who was still playing with the drill, looked over to him and shook her head. "Every time he makes something new..."

"I heard that!"
